The Phoenix, the Falcon and the Raven (Paperback)


As FBI Special Agent Brandon Davis investigates the murder of a retired CIA operative, he is catapulted into a hidden secret of the CIA. Agent Davis can find only one man connected to the program, an old instructor by the name of Dr. Schmidt. Dr. Schmidt tells Agent Davis the story of a horrible program organized and controlled by Dr. Durst, who took twenty-five orphaned children and trained them in the art of espionage and assassination. The CIA terminated all the agents and buried all of the evidence that the program existed, but they somehow missed several of the agents and the Raven has returned to America with an apocalyptical scenario and the Falcon and the Phoenix must return to stop him.
